For advanced applications, utilize the Python API or ROS integration to implement custom control logic, sensor feedback loops, and vision-based adaptive behaviors that enhance automation flexibility.\u003c\/p\u003e\n\n\u003ch2\u003eFrequently Asked Questions\u003c\/h2\u003e\n\u003cdetails\u003e\n\u003csummary\u003eWhat is the maximum payload capacity and how does it affect gripper selection?\u003c\/summary\u003e\n\u003cp\u003eThe DOBOT Magician Lite supports a maximum payload of 500 grams including the end-effector weight. When selecting grippers, subtract the gripper mass from this limit to determine available payload for workpieces. For example, a 150-gram parallel gripper leaves 350 grams for parts handling. Exceeding payload limits causes joint servo overload, reducing lifespan and accuracy. We recommend vacuum cup systems for lighter applications as they typically weigh 80-120 grams while providing superior grip stability.\u003c\/p\u003e\n\u003c\/details\u003e\n\u003cdetails\u003e\n\u003csummary\u003eHow does the vision system integration work and what cameras are compatible?\u003c\/summary\u003e\n\u003cp\u003eThe arm features a USB 2.0 port for direct camera connection, supporting standard webcams with 30+ FPS capability. The DOBOT Studio software includes built-in image processing modules for color-based object detection, edge detection, and template matching. Compatible cameras include Logitech C920, Microsoft LifeCam, and industrial USB cameras with 1080p resolution. The vision system processes images at 100 milliseconds intervals, enabling real-time object localization and adaptive picking strategies without external computing hardware.\u003c\/p\u003e\n\u003c\/details\u003e\n\u003cdetails\u003e\n\u003csummary\u003eWhat programming languages and interfaces are supported for custom automation?\u003c\/summary\u003e\n\u003cp\u003eThe DOBOT Magician Lite supports multiple programming approaches including the graphical DOBOT Studio interface, Python SDK with comprehensive API documentation, and ROS integration for advanced roboticists.
